Debt Advice Services

Social Care Services offers a debt counselling service to residents in the borough. An appointment to see a Debt Counsellor can be made by contacting the Duty Officer (via phone or email) or at Local District Offices.

If you are going in to hospital you should immediately notify the Department for Work and Pensions and the Council office that deals with your claims for Housing and Council Tax Benefit.

The Council has two Welfare Rights Officers who offer a comprehensive and intensive service to ensure you are receiving your maximum benefit.

There is also a Welfare Rights Officer based at the Citizens Advice Bureau who offers the same service and additionally can assist with appeals.

If your queries relate to your housing needs, there are Welfare Rights Officers and a Debt Counsellor available at the Gateshead Housing Company - there are surgeries set up in housing offices.
